When Engineering Giants Stumble: The HALO Dilemma

Northrop Grumman’s HALO module, a $1.9 billion habitation unit, was supposed to be a sleek symbol of lunar ambition. Instead, it’s become a case study in overpromising. Corrosion issues in its primary structure? Schedule delays? These aren’t just technical hiccups—they’re red flags about the limits of current manufacturing standards for space habitats. Personally, I think the HALO saga exposes a blind spot in how we approach space hardware: we’re still treating these projects like precision watchmaking, not the high-risk, frontier-pushing endeavors they truly are. The irony? Northrop insists HALO could support multiple missions, yet NASA can’t even commit to a single one. What does that say about the agency’s own confidence?

Canada’s Robotic Gamble: Redefining Lunar Robotics

Meanwhile, Canada’s Canadarm3 is undergoing a fascinating identity crisis. Originally designed for orbital maintenance on Gateway, it’s now being retooled for the lunar surface—a pivot that’s both pragmatic and risky. From my perspective, this shift highlights Canada’s strategic genius: by adapting existing tech, they’re ensuring relevance in a rapidly evolving moon race. But let’s not romanticize it. The lack of a clear deployment plan (Will it anchor to a lander? Power a rover?) suggests even seasoned space nations are flying by the seat of their spacesuits. A detail that fascinates me: Canada’s 2026–27 budget allocates just $6.7 million for Canadarm3. Is this fiscal caution or a quiet acknowledgment of diminishing returns?

The Schedule Mirage: Why Lunar Timelines Are Built on Sand

NASA’s 2028 lunar base target sounds bold—until you realize it’s built on a house of cards. Commercial deliveries, surface mobility systems, and habitation modules are all “phased” components, yet none have concrete timelines. What many people don’t realize is that space schedules are less about physics and more about politics. Congressional funding, corporate restructuring, and technical redesigns will ultimately decide if HALO or Canadarm3 ever touch the lunar soil. In my experience covering aerospace, I’ve seen too many projects die quietly in the gap between aspiration and appropriation.
